The team and the opportunity
We are looking for skilled Oracle EPM Consultants with a strong background in Finance modules to become central to our client EPM implementation projects. The ideal candidates will possess in-depth knowledge of Oracle EPM functionalities, a proven track record in finance-related projects, and the 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ams.
Your Key Responsibilities
- As a Senior Manager specialising in implementing Oracle Fusion Applications, with specific expertise in Enterprise Performance Management (EPM), you will work closely with our clients to support them in making strategic and operational decisions about their businesses.
- You will be a trusted business advisor to our clients with a strong Oracle Fusion EPM implementation background with experience in either Planning & Budgeting OR Financial Consolidation.
- Previous experience working on Oracle Fusion Financials will be essential.

Skills and Attributes for Success
- Third level qualification in Computer Science, Mathematics, or a related discipline, or relevant experience related to the position.
- At least 5-10 years' of relevant experience, consulting directly with clients to understand their business needs, design solutions and drive successful implementations is essential.
- Proven expertise in any of the following Oracle EPM Modules: Planning and Budgeting OR Financial Consolidation.
- Full lifecycle experience of a minimum of 2 large Oracle EPM implementations.
- Ability to configure, test and identify best practice for an Oracle Fusion EPM implementation, with experience in migrating from Oracle EBS.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Professional Oracle Cloud certifications are a plus.
